首页 / 新加坡VPS推荐 / 正文
DNS服务器有问题怎么解决

Time:2025年01月23日 Read:6 评论:42 作者:y21dr45

在当今数字化时代,DNS服务器作为互联网的基石之一,其稳定性和准确性对于网络体验至关重要,由于多种原因,DNS服务器可能会出现各种问题,导致网站无法访问、域名解析错误等情况,本文将深入探讨DNS服务器常见问题的解决方法,帮助读者更好地应对这些问题。

DNS服务器有问题怎么解决

一、了解DNS服务器

DNS服务器是互联网中负责将域名解析为IP地址的关键组件,当用户在浏览器中输入一个域名时,DNS服务器会查询其对应的IP地址,并将该信息返回给用户的设备,从而建立起与目标服务器的连接,如果DNS服务器出现问题,用户将无法正常访问网站或使用其他基于域名的网络服务。

二、DNS服务器问题的常见表现

1、网站无法访问:这是最常见的表现之一,当DNS服务器无法正常工作时,用户输入的域名无法被正确解析为IP地址,导致浏览器无法找到对应的网站服务器。

2、解析速度缓慢:如果DNS服务器的响应时间过长,会导致域名解析过程变慢,从而使网页加载速度变慢,影响用户的上网体验。

3、错误的域名解析:有时,DNS服务器可能会错误地将域名解析到错误的IP地址,导致用户被引导到错误的网站,这可能是由于DNS缓存污染或服务器配置错误等原因引起的。

三、DNS服务器问题的可能原因

1、服务器故障:DNS服务器本身可能出现硬件故障、软件错误或资源耗尽等问题,导致无法正常工作。

2、网络连接问题:如果网络连接不稳定或中断,会影响DNS服务器与客户端之间的通信,从而导致域名解析失败。

3、配置错误:DNS服务器的配置参数不正确,如IP地址、端口号、递归查询设置等,可能导致服务器无法正常运行或提供错误的解析结果。

4、缓存问题:DNS服务器的缓存中存储了之前查询过的域名与IP地址的映射关系,如果缓存中的记录过期或被篡改,可能会导致错误的域名解析。

5、安全威胁:DNS劫持、DDoS攻击等网络安全威胁可能会干扰DNS服务器的正常运行,导致域名解析异常。

四、解决DNS服务器问题的方法

1、检查网络连接:首先确保设备已正确连接到网络,可以尝试访问其他网站或使用网络诊断工具来检查网络连接是否正常,如果网络连接存在问题,需要先解决网络问题,然后再尝试重新进行域名解析。

2、刷新DNS缓存:在命令提示符(Windows)或终端(Mac/Linux)中输入ipconfig /flushdns(Windows)或sudo dscacheutil -flushcache; sudo killall -HUP mDNSResponder(Mac)等命令来刷新本地DNS缓存,这有助于清除可能存在的错误缓存记录,使DNS服务器能够重新获取正确的解析结果。

3、更换DNS服务器:如果当前使用的DNS服务器出现问题,可以尝试更换为其他可靠的DNS服务器,可以更改为谷歌公共DNS(8.8.8.8和8.8.4.4)或OpenDNS等,在设备的网络设置中,找到DNS服务器选项,将其修改为新的DNS服务器地址,然后保存设置并重新启动设备。

4、检查DNS服务器配置:如果是管理员,可以登录到DNS服务器的管理界面,检查服务器的配置参数是否正确,确保IP地址、端口号、递归查询等设置符合要求,并且没有出现语法错误或逻辑错误,如果发现配置错误,及时进行修正并重启DNS服务器。

5、监控DNS服务器状态:使用专业的网络监控工具来实时监测DNS服务器的运行状态,包括CPU使用率、内存占用、请求响应时间等指标,及时发现服务器的性能瓶颈或异常情况,并采取相应的措施进行优化或修复。

6、加强安全防护:如果怀疑DNS服务器受到了安全威胁,如DNS劫持或DDoS攻击,需要加强服务器的安全防护措施,安装防火墙、入侵检测系统等安全设备,定期更新服务器的软件补丁,限制不必要的网络访问等,以提高服务器的安全性和抗攻击能力。

五、预防DNS服务器问题的措施

1、定期维护和更新:定期对DNS服务器进行维护和更新,包括操作系统、DNS软件以及安全补丁的更新,这有助于修复已知的漏洞和问题,提高服务器的稳定性和安全性。

2、备份服务器数据:定期备份DNS服务器的配置文件和区域文件,以便在服务器出现故障或数据丢失时能够快速恢复,还可以考虑采用主从服务器架构或分布式DNS系统,以提高系统的可靠性和容错能力。

3、合理规划和分配资源:根据实际需求合理规划DNS服务器的资源,包括CPU、内存、磁盘空间等,避免因资源不足导致服务器性能下降或出现故障,要合理分配负载,避免单个服务器过载。

4、优化网络拓扑结构:设计合理的网络拓扑结构,确保DNS服务器与其他网络设备之间的通信畅通无阻,避免网络拥塞和单点故障对DNS服务的影响,可以考虑采用冗余链路、负载均衡等技术来提高网络的可靠性和性能。

DNS服务器问题是网络故障中常见的一种,但通过正确的诊断方法和有效的解决措施,大部分问题都可以得到及时解决,在日常使用中,用户可以通过刷新DNS缓存、更换DNS服务器等简单方法来解决一些常见的DNS问题,对于企业或网络管理员来说,需要加强对DNS服务器的管理和监控,定期进行维护和更新,以确保服务器的稳定运行和网络安全,要不断学习和掌握新的技术和知识,以应对不断变化的网络环境和安全威胁,为用户提供更加可靠和高效的域名解析服务。

排行榜
关于我们
「好主机」服务器测评网专注于为用户提供专业、真实的服务器评测与高性价比推荐。我们通过硬核性能测试、稳定性追踪及用户真实评价,帮助企业和个人用户快速找到最适合的服务器解决方案。无论是云服务器、物理服务器还是企业级服务器,好主机都是您值得信赖的选购指南!
快捷菜单1
服务器测评
VPS测评
VPS测评
服务器资讯
服务器资讯
扫码关注
鲁ICP备2022041413号-1